Fans have been speculating about a probable romantic relationship between Rhaenyra Targaryen and Alicent Hightower ever since the Game of Thrones prequel series House of the Dragon debuted. During rehearsing, actors Milly Alcock and Emily Carey frequently highlighted the close bond between their roles.

Original House of the Dragon pilot script had flirting dialogue between Rhaenyra and Alicent

The first episode’s complete screenplay, which HBO just released, can be read in its entirety on Deadline. Young Rhaenyra and Alicent were supposed to be having a flirty relationship in the House of the Dragon pilot episode’s original script. The script reads:

ALICENT: Then you’d best change out of your riding clothes.
RHAENYRA: Come with me?
(flirting)

Did Alicent and Rhaenyra have a romantic relationship in House of the Dragon?

Emily Carey, who played young Alicent up until Episode 5, commented on the idea in a previous interview, “I mean, we kind of started that discourse. We were in the rehearsal room … I believe it’s Episode 4. It’s not necessarily something we had talked about yet. We were doing a scene, and Milly and I looked at each other like, ‘It kind of felt like we were about to kiss? That was really weird!’ And so we talked about it.”
